
Located on Botham Jean Boulevard in Dallas’s Cedars/Southside district, Turkey Leg Paradise is a true mo0m & pop that offers a bit more than meets the eye. The building itself is unpretentious, a simple brick facade with a few picnic tables outside, yet inside, the restaurant exudes a quiet confidence: the smell of smoked meat fills the air, and the atmosphere hums with energy without ever feeling forced.
The restaurant is the creation of Cory Bradley Jr., a chef who cut his teeth in Dallas’s food truck scene before staking a permanent claim in the neighborhood. Cory’s mission is clear: perfect the smoked turkey leg, a dish he elevates to something extraordinary through technique, seasoning, and timing. But he doesn’t stop there — each side, from the creamy collard greens to the buttery mac & cheese, complements the centerpiece in a way that feels effortless but intentional.
